Direct support

The indirect report of Kyriakos Mitsotakis yesterday in Crete confirmed the intention of the government to support the candidacy of Stavros Arnautakis from the region. In particular, Mr. Mitsotakis praised the work of the Region, saying characteristically: “I think we have the same vision of Crete, which is extroverted and retains its own identity. Crete with development benefits for each regional unit. I don’t know where I will be in 2030, but I suspect that Arnautakis will be here again!”

They want May

The most popular, as you know, election date is April 9, with repeats on May 14. However, there are still some minority voices who still say that the most ideal scenario is for the first elections to be held in May, after Turkey’s elections also took place.

Back to Athens

The vote of no confidence in the government of Alexis Tsipras also changed the program of Kyriakos Mitsotakis. It was originally planned that the Prime Minister will stay in Crete for two days, and today, as is customary on all his trips, he will give a press conference for the local media. Finally, political events forced him to return to Athens last night to prepare at all levels for Friday’s parliamentary battle.
